Output e5fc16a574d66529e05ab6ddc9785e5bb2c2f20c60dbdf4be29f70d844dede75:6

value
76673
script pubkey
OP_0 OP_PUSHBYTES_20 795ee5f69e6a74c3264da498662b511991a580d2
address
bc1q090wta57df6vxfjd5jvxv263rxg6tqxjj8n0yh
transaction
e5fc16a574d66529e05ab6ddc9785e5bb2c2f20c60dbdf4be29f70d844dede75
confirmations
126087
spent
true